The cable contains a pair of twisted signal wires and a cable shield. Standard delivery is 10 m (33 ft) of cable. The maximum length of an interconnecting cable is 200 m (660 ft). The signal wires are interchangeable (non-polarized). The cable shield is connected to the protective earth at the indicating transmitter.
If you have a junction box, you can use your own cable, as long as it meets IEC 61158-2 type A standard requirements. For more information, see Interconnecting cable specifications.
